We are seeking a self-motivated and enthusiastic manager to support and drive global strategy for the Life Sciences and Health Care (LSHC) Sector and the life sciences regulatory practices, including Pharmaceutical and Biotechnology, Health, Medical Device and Technology, and Food. The role will work alongside the Senior Manager LSHC Sector, global LSHC Sector Heads, Leadership team, and the LSHC regulatory practice area leaders.

Core hours are Monday through Friday, 9:00 a.m. – 6:00 p.m., with one hour for lunch. Must be flexible to work additional hours, as needed.
In Washington, D.C., the expected base salary range for this role is $135,900 to $199,300 per year.
This range reflects a good-faith estimate of pay at the time of posting; the actual compensation offered may vary depending on factors such as the candidate’s qualifications. This position is eligible for additional forms of compensation, which may include annual discretionary bonuses. Employees in this role are also eligible for benefits offered by the firm, subject to applicable plan terms and conditions, which currently include medical, dental, and vision insurance; a 401(k) retirement plan; and paid time off.
